“Limizzani” Vermentino di Gallura DOCG 2024
A Vermentino with lightness and voice that epitomises the granite landscape of Gallura as well as the fresh sea breeze. The name Limizzani is reminiscent of ancient Mediterranean places of worship and lends the wine a mystical flavour – a northern Sardinian reminiscence that resonates in every sip. The grapes come from our own vineyards near Arzachena. Hills with sandy-granitic subsoil, close to the coast and aerated. The limestone-rich soils provide minerality, while the Atlantic wind adds freshness – the result is a refreshing base note with aromatic clarity. The style in the vineyard and cellar follows a purist path: Hand-picking, gentle pressing, static temperature fermentation in stainless steel and around six months on the fine lees, no wood notes, but maximum varietal purity.

“Naracu” Cannonau di Sardegna DOC 2022
A wine that tells of its origins and is also an invitation – naracu is an expression of Sardinian culture turned to stone, named after the mighty nuraghi that dominate the landscape. In the glass, Naracu is a medium-deep ruby colour with a delicate violet hue. The nose is precise and inviting: red berries and redcurrants, a hint of Mediterranean herbs and subtle mineral notes that give a sense of the Nordic wind. Clear and fresh on the palate – lean structure, juicy fruit and lively acidity. The finish is elegant, energetic and characterised by salty, mineral notes – a light pressure that lingers for a long time. Naracu is a Gallura-Cannonau that combines origin and vibrancy – it cools, refreshes but remains present. A purist red wine for modern palates: respectful, always harmonious and charmingly captivating. SUPERIORE.DE

“Sincaru” Cannonau di Sardegna DOC 2022
Grandiose Cannonau with a clear will: Sincaru ("serious") has a beautiful dialectic in its name and the sunny elegance of the Gallura terraces in the glass. 100% Cannonau from sun-drenched vineyards near Arzachena, on calcareous-sandy granite soil, clear mineral depth. The sea breeze with its cool nights ensures lively freshness and varietal typicity. In the glass, Sincaru has a dark ruby red colour with a subtle garnet rim. The aroma is open and aromatic: blackcurrant, ripe sour cherry, Mediterranean herbal notes and a hint of bergamot, carried by a fine, salty minerality. On the palate, the wine is round and supple, with lively acidity and softly coated tannins. The finish is clear, persistent and savoury-mineral – typically Gallura, elegant and full-bodied. A masterful Cannonau with a charming, contemplative character that makes you want to discover it. SUPERIORE.DE

“Pentima” Cannonau di Sardegna Riserva DOC 2021
A wine like a Sardinian epic: Pentima bears the name of its place of origin, a tiny spot in the Surrau Valley, and also the soul of past generations. This Riserva is a broodinghomage to the terroir that has an impact far beyond the borders of Gallura. The 2021 vintage had long periods of sunshine with cool sea nights – ripening was therefore intense but never overheated. The grapes were harvested late and, as always, selectively, allowing them to ripen fully in terms of structure and flavour density. A vintage that allowed for both stature and finesse and significantly shaped the complexity of this great Riserva. Fermentation took place in large Slavonian oak barrels, followed by 18 months of ageing.

“Barriu” Rosso Isola dei Nuraghi IGT 2018
The name Barriu – in Sardinian dialect a word for "load" or "burden" – refers to the traditional unit of measurement that was once used to measure the carrying capacity of a donkey. One barriu was equivalent to around 100 Liters of wine, a symbol of a rural world in which every load had weight – physically and symbolically. Vigne Surrau uses this metaphor to give its most powerful red wine a name that combines origin, strength and identity. Barriu is Sardinia in traditional rhythm, born in Gallura, where sun, wind and granite create a dramatic stage for great red wines.

Vigne Surrau is a young winery with respect for tradition. Which sounds a little confusing, but it says it all. On the one hand the modern, architecturally remarkable cellar buildings, which blend harmoniously into the landscape, on the other hand the traditional grape varieties and the preservation of terroir and origin. In the north-eastern part of Sardinia, near Porto Cervo, high above the popular bays of the Costa Smeralda, the granite formations of the Gallura formed a bizarre landscape. Tough to work with, but extremely mineral. The heat of the day is opposed by the steady 'pulito vento maestrale' – the wind, which aerates the vineyards with a cooling sea breeze – and thus creates a unique micro-climate zone, which with its strong temperature differences between day and night makes this wonderful fruit in the grapes possible.
The Demuro brothers recognised the potential of this unique landscape and founded the winery in 2004. The more than 50 hectares of vineyards are crossed by two rivers, which provide additional cooling and ventilation. Traditionally, they have used classic varieties that have been native to Sardinia for centuries and are therefore considered autochthonous, first and foremost the white Vermentino di Gallura, a variety of Vermentino that feels particularly at home in coastal regions. This grape variety, grown from old vines, is cultivated here in three versions, which have repeatedly been awarded prizes in the most important Italian guides. Tre Bicchieri at Gambero Rosso, Grande Vino at Slow Food and the coveted crown at Vinibuoni d'Italia.
The red wines also come from old grape varieties such as Cannonau di Sardegna, Carignano and Muristello, also called Bovale Sardo. They are aged as pure varieties or filled as cuvée. The grapes are only harvested at night when the temperatures are cool enough. After strict selection, the type of fermentation and storage used is decided. Steel tanks, new cement tanks, French oak barriques or large Slavonian wooden barrels. The traditional varieties are available in all modern and classical cultivation methods, so Vigne Surrau more than lives up to its credo. SUPERIORE.DE
